Rep. Marjorie Taylor Greene (R-GA) engaged in some more saber-rattling against House Speaker Mike Johnson (R-LA) during an appearance on Steve Bannon’s podcast. Her comments were the latest in the burgeoning feud between her and the Speaker over foreign aid.

Marjorie Taylor Greene got her first comrade today in her mission to oust Speaker Mike Johnson from his speakership, with MAGA Rep. Thomas Massie joining the cause.
